The Business Model of Daily Soaps
The Indian television industry works on what experts call a “dual product model.”
This means:
- The show is one product (content)
- The audience watching the show is another product
- Advertisers pay to reach that audience
In simple words: Audience = Money.
The more people watch a serial, the more money the channel earns.
1. Advertising Revenue (Main Income Source)
Advertising is the biggest source of income for daily soaps. In fact, more than 80% of revenue comes from advertisements shown during the serial.
Companies pay TV channels to show ads like:
- Soap & shampoo ads
- Food & beverages
- Mobile phones
- E-commerce apps
- Household products
How Much Do Ads Cost?
Ad rates depend on TRP (Television Rating Point).
For top shows, a 30-second ad during prime time can cost ₹8 lakh to ₹15 lakh.
So if a serial has:
- 20 ads per episode
- Each ad costs ₹10 lakh
Then one episode can generate ₹2 crore from ads alone.
That’s why popular serials run for years — they are extremely profitable.
2. TRP – The Real Money Decider
TRP (Television Rating Point) measures how many people are watching a show.
TRP decides:
- Ad rates
- Show budget
- Actor salary
- Whether the show will continue or stop
If TRP is high → Show earns more money
If TRP is low → Show gets cancelled
Advertisers choose shows based on TRP because they want more people to see their ads.
This is why daily soaps often include:
- Drama
- Twist
- Emotional scenes
- Big reveals
All this is done to increase TRP and earn more advertising money.
3. Sponsorship Deals
Many daily soaps have title sponsors.
Example:
- “Serial Name – Presented by Surf Excel”
- “Powered by Colgate”
- “Co-Powered by XYZ Brand”
Brands pay huge money to become sponsors because their brand name appears throughout the show.
Sponsorship is another major income source for TV serials.
4. Product Placement (Hidden Advertising)
Sometimes you see characters using:
- Vivo phone
- Tata tea
- Amazon package
- Specific car or bike
- Branded clothes
This is called product placement, where brands pay to show their products inside the serial.
This type of advertising is very effective because viewers see the product being used in real life situations.
5. Subscription Revenue (Cable & DTH)
TV channels also earn money from:
- Tata Play
- Airtel Digital TV
- Dish TV
- Cable operators
These companies pay channels to include them in their channel packages, and the revenue is shared between broadcasters and distributors.
So even if you don’t watch the serial, the channel still earns money from subscription fees.
6. Re-Runs and Syndication
Even after a serial ends, it still earns money.
Channels:
- Re-telecast old episodes
- Dub shows in Tamil, Telugu, Bengali, Marathi
- Sell shows to other countries
- Sell streaming rights to OTT platforms
Some serials earn ₹1–3 crore per year from dubbed re-runs.
So a serial can keep earning money even after it ends.
7. Film Promotions on TV Serials
Many Bollywood movies are promoted on TV serials.
Actors come to:
- Promote movies
- Appear in special episodes
- Participate in serial story
Production houses pay channels for this promotion, which becomes another revenue source.
Why Daily Soaps Run for So Many Years
Now the big question:
Why do daily soaps run for 5–10 years?
Because more episodes = more ads = more money.
If a serial runs for:
- 1000 episodes
- And earns ₹1 crore per episode
Total revenue = ₹1000 crore.
That’s why producers continue the story as long as TRP is good.
